Ingredients
For the Meat
- 3 lbs beef chuck roast
For the Marinade
- 1 onion, quartered
- 4 cloves garlic, minced
- 3-4 dried guajillo chilies
- 2-3 dried ancho chilies
- 1 tablespoon ground cumin
- 1 tablespoon dried oregano
- 1 tablespoon chili powder
For Cooking
- 4 cups beef broth
- Salt and pepper to taste
Optional Garnishes
- Jalapeño or serrano peppers
- 1 tablespoon apple cider vinegar
- Fresh cilantro
How to Make Savory Mexican Birria Crockpot Recipe Easy Delicious
Step 1: Prepare the Chilies
Remove the stems and seeds from the dried guajillo and ancho chilies. Toast them gently in a dry pan over low heat for a few minutes until fragrant.
Step 2: Make the Marinade
In a blender, combine the toasted chilies, minced garlic, onion, cumin, oregano, chili powder, and beef broth. Blend until smooth.
Step 3: Marinate the Meat
Place the beef chuck roast in the crockpot and pour the marinade over the top. Season with salt and pepper.
Step 4: Cook
Cover the crockpot and set it to low. Let it cook for 8-10 hours or high for 4-6 hours until the meat is tender and easily shreds.
Step 5: Shred the Meat
Once cooked, remove the beef from the crockpot and shred it using two forks. Return it to the sauce to soak up more flavors.
Step 6: Serve
Ladle the birria into bowls. Garnish with chopped onion and cilantro. Serve with lime wedges and warm tortillas on the side for an authentic experience.

Storage & Reheating Instructions
Refrigerator Storage
- Store leftovers in an airtight container.
- Use within 3-4 days for optimal freshness.
Freezing Savory Mexican Birria Crockpot Recipe Easy Delicious
- Place cooled birria in freezer-safe containers or bags.
- Can be frozen for up to 3 months.
Reheating Savory Mexican Birria Crockpot Recipe Easy Delicious
- Oven: Preheat to 350°F (175°C) and cover with foil. Heat for about 20-25 minutes until warmed through.
- Microwave: Use a microwave-safe dish, cover loosely, and heat in intervals of 1-2 minutes until hot.
- Stovetop: Heat in a saucepan over medium-low heat, stirring occasionally until warmed through.
